Output 3aa75d265bfd7cd8cb895fbe91354129d11b0e45d29f44b06a17d60efac35659:2

value
15386100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8ceb5ed493e1841dd9a86e038306731b302bcf OP_EQUAL
address
3MoBPzuEv7245mEHqJC1mNY7oYWDVJb3EE
transaction
3aa75d265bfd7cd8cb895fbe91354129d11b0e45d29f44b06a17d60efac35659
spent
true